Stack Overflow Vulnerability in H3C Magic R200
CVE-2022-34604

Summary

The H3C Magic R200 device has been identified to have a stack overflow vulnerability that arises from improper handling of the INTF parameter in the /dotrace.asp endpoint. This flaw can be exploited to manipulate the execution flow of the application and potentially allow unauthorized access or execution of arbitrary code.
